What affects the price

Building an ADU is a major project, and the final bill depends on a few key things. Site prep is a big factor; if your land is sloped or needs extensive utility connections, costs go up. The materials you choose—from siding to kitchen finishes—also change the math significantly. Whether you’re building a detached unit or converting an existing garage shifts the permit requirements and structural work needed.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
